Summary: A QHSE Lead is sought by a well-established engineering and manufacturing business in Fife to oversee site-wide health, safety, environmental, and quality performance. This role involves leading a team, ensuring compliance with standards, and fostering a proactive safety culture within a busy production facility. The position requires a strong focus on HSE leadership and quality oversight, with responsibilities including audits, training, and stakeholder reporting. The ideal candidate will have a background in HSE or Quality, with experience in a leadership role within manufacturing or engineering.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Take full responsibility for site QHSE performance, policies and compliance
  • Develop and maintain structured frameworks to support continuous improvement
  • Lead internal audits, ensuring actions are implemented and standards upheld
  • Produce regular performance reports for senior stakeholders
  • Support the wider leadership team in driving a strong safety-first culture
  • Manage and develop a small team, addressing skills gaps where needed
  • Maintain risk assessments and environmental registers
  • Ensure legal and internal compliance requirements are consistently met
  • Lead investigations into incidents, driving root cause analysis and corrective actions
  • Coordinate training to maintain workforce competence
  • Act as the main contact for regulatory bodies and external stakeholders
  • Oversee quality activities, ensuring systems and processes remain effective

Key Skills:

  • Background in HSE, Quality or a related discipline
  • Experience managing ISO standards
  • Proven track record in a similar leadership role within manufacturing or engineering
  • Confident communicator, able to engage across all levels
  • Experience developing teams and improving site performance
